PRESIDENT HANS CARPELS ELECTED

The first Annual General Meeting of the newly-born European Consumer Electronics Retail Council (EuCER), the non-profit association established from the will of Aires, E-Square, Euronics International, Expert International and Unieuro, with the purpose of defining and promoting a clear and non-discriminatory, legal and regulatory framework for the retailsector of consumer electronics and household appliances in Europe, has just concluded.

Throughout the day, the organizational chart was defined, representing the founding organizations:

  • President: Hans Carpels – Euronics International
  • Secretary General: Davide Rossi – AIRES
  • Board:
    • Dieter Mathys – Expert International
    • Andrea Scozzoli – Unieuro
    • Paul Tyson – E-Square

During the session, the accession of Worten, part of the Sonae Group, historical Portuguese commercial reality, was unanimously accepted, and the activity plan for 2020 was approved, also including, among the many initiatives, theacceptance of EuCER by Eurocommerce, which represents all European retail and wholesale traders, online and offline.

The newly elected President, Hans Carpels, warmly thanking all the members for their confidence, commented: « I am proudto be the spokesperson for a sector which, as far as associated companies alone are concerned, exceeds 45 billion euros, with morethan 300,000 employees in the 28 countries of the European Union. A sector which is in fact an important “innovation showcase”as a whole. It is an assignment of great responsibility and I assure straight away that we will work with commitment and cohesionso that it is clear how much the companies involved can bring benefit and sustainability to the European economy».
